Sun Solaris Servers HP JetAdmin Installation and Configuration Guide (SPARC Platform Only)


1.     Login as user root



2.     Copy the HP JetAdmin Utility for Solaris 2.6 to /tmp directory

#cp /cdrom/SOLd621.PKG /tmp



Or, you can download it from Hewlett-Packard FTP site

ftp://ftp.hp.com/pub/networking/software



3.     Install the package

#cd /tmp

#pkgadd –d SOLd621.PKG all

a.     You may be asked if Motif has been installed on the system

b.     When asked where HPNP should be installed on the system, press [RETURN] for the default “/opt/hpnp” or enter a different directory

c.     If asked if you want to install conflicting files, answer “y”. This is only if you have a previous copy of JetAdmin already installed. You will also be installing sub-packages for JobMonitor and DeviceMonitor

d.     You will be asked if you want to continue. Type “y” to finish installing

e.     Verify that the software was installed properly:

#/opt/hpnp/bin/jetadmin



Select Diagnostics (option 2) on the main menu



Select option 1 and make sure Version D.06.21 is displayed



4.     Uninstall the package

#ps –ef  | grep hpnpd | grep –v grep

#kill process_id

#pkgrm HPNP



5.     Adding the Network Printers IP Addresses and Names in the system hosts file

#cd /etc

#vi hosts



Add this lines (this is only an example)&#59;

#

# Hewlett-Packard LaserJet Printers

#

10.236.64.30                dandy



6.     Adding a Network Print Queue from the Local Spooler

#/opt/hpnp/bin/jetadmin

a. Select Configuration from the software’s main menu. The configuration menu appears

         b. Select Add printer to local spooler

         c. When the following prompts appears: Enter the network printer name:

             type the name of your network printer, which is the name typed in NIS (Network Information

    Service), DNS (Domain Name Service), or /etc/hosts for the printer. It is the printer’s node name

         d. When the HP JetAdmin software displays a list of configurable parameters, change the parameters

    you want to change, then select 0 (zero) to save.

e. Before the software shuts down the spooler to make configuration changes, it prompts you for

    confirmation. Press [ENTER] for the HP JetAdmin software to shut down the spooler

f. At the prompt, press [ENTER] to display the configuration menu.



The printer should now be configured in your Solaris spooling system



7.     Modifying the Existing Network Print Queue from the Local Spooler

#/opt/hpnp/bin/jetadmin



a.     Select Configuration from the software’s main menu. The configuration menu appears

b.     Select Modify existing spooler queue(s) from the software’s configuration menu

c.     Type the name of the queue you want to modify

d.     When the HP JetAdmin software displays a list of configurable parameters, change the parameters

     you want to change, then select 0 (zero) to save



8.     Drivers

For HP Printers connected via HP JetDirect Card or HP JetDirect EX Plus 3 Hub the driver is automatically selected.

For Epson Printers  connected via HP JetDirect EX Plus 3 Hub the driver is dumbplot_printer or dumbplot_printer_cr.



C. HP JetDirect Printer Installer for Solaris Installation and Configuration

1.     Login as user root



2.     Copy the HP JetDirect Printer Installer for Solaris 2.5, 2.5.1, 2.6, 7, and 8 to /tmp directory

#cp /cdrom/SOLe118.PKG /tmp



Or, you can download it from Hewlett-Packard FTP site

ftp://ftp.hp.com/pub/networking/software



3.     Install the package

#cd /tmp

#pkgadd –d SOLe118.PKG all

a.     You may be asked if Motif has been installed on the system

b.     When asked where HPNPL should be installed on the system, press [RETURN] for the default “/opt/hpnpl” or enter a different directory

c.     If asked if you want to install conflicting files, answer “y”. This is only if you have a previous copy of JetDirect Printer Installer for Solaris already installed. You will also be installing sub-packages for JobMonitor

d.     You will be asked if you want to continue. Type “y” to finish installing

e.     Verify that the software was installed properly:

#/opt/hpnpl/bin/hppi



Select Diagnostics (option 3) on the main menu



Select option 1 and make sure Version E.10.11 is displayed



4.     Uninstall the package

#ps –ef  | grep hpnpld | grep –v grep

#kill process_id

#pkgrm HPNPL
